Freshfields Bruckhaus Deringer and McDermott Will & Emery have taken the lead roles on Intersnack Group’s acquisition of KP Snacks – the maker of well-known brands such as Twiglets and Hula Hoops – from United Biscuits.
The deal, which is reportedly worth around £500m, will see German-headquartered Intersnack take control of KP’s stable of brands, as well as four manufacturing facilities and head office. KP is the UK’s second-largest snack business.
